How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Raymore?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Raymore Studio Apartments | $960 | $695 | $1,179 |
Raymore 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,241 | $715 | $1,780 |
Raymore 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,578 | $875 | $2,277 |
Raymore 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,836 | $1,410 | $2,420 |
Raymore 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,117 | $1,500 | $2,699 |

Raymore 3 Bedroom Apartment Units with Current Availability by Neighborhood
Availability Confirmed As of: April 25, 2025There are currently 202 available 3 Bedroom apartment units from neighborhoods all over Raymore, MO that range in price from $1,410 to $7,568. Johnston Industrial Park, Southern Hills at Creekmoor and Lakeshore Place are the neighborhoods that currently have the most 3 Bedroom availability. Here is today's list of the top neighborhoods in Raymore with the most available 3 Bedroom apartments:
Neighborhood | Available Units | Median Price | Min Price |
---|---|---|---|
Johnston Industrial Park | 34 | $1,799 | $1,430 |
Southern Hills at Creekmoor | 33 | $1,799 | $1,410 |
Lakeshore Place | 32 | $1,799 | $1,410 |
Canter Ridge | 30 | $1,799 | $1,410 |
Sky Vue Estates | 30 | $1,799 | $1,430 |
Original Raymore | 29 | $1,799 | $1,410 |
Chaffins Corner | 14 | $1,799 | $1,545 |
